Output 8066c24f3baa08aa42ac59f4cae4a0b1bcb05a0a0efe2e3d767e44f66ac51557:0

value
19734564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e6aeab434949c9b3c49cbe729a41a26a9a49d00 OP_EQUAL
address
MLtCGP26sxQ1p8STPjPByTbFqbV2hJSAkw
transaction
8066c24f3baa08aa42ac59f4cae4a0b1bcb05a0a0efe2e3d767e44f66ac51557
spent
true